Shower Unit Installation in Portland, ME

Shower unit install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ing shower enclosures, or installing new shower units in bathrooms. These projects can include installing standard shower stalls, walk-in showers, or custom-designed units to suit different space sizes and styles. Homeowners often seek this service when renovating a bathroom, replacing an outdated shower, or adding a new shower to a bathroom that previously lacked one. Property owners should consider factors such as the size of the space, preferred shower type, and plumbing requirements before requesting installation services.

Understanding the scope of shower unit installation is important for property owners planning a bathroom update. Key considerations include the compatibility of the new shower with existing plumbing, the dimensions of the available space, and any necessary modifications to walls or flooring. Clarifying these details in advance can help ensure the installation process proceeds smoothly and meets the desired aesthetic and functional goals. Proper planning also helps determine if additional work, such as waterproofing or fixture upgrades, may be needed during the installation.

Project Types

Common Shower Unit Installation Jobs

Shower unit installation involves fitting new shower enclosures to upgrade bathroom functionality.

Custom shower setups include installing walk-in, corner, or alcove units tailored to space.

Replacement services upgrade outdated or damaged shower units for improved safety and style.

Accessible shower installations focus on installing barrier-free units for easier entry and safety.

Luxury shower upgrades add features like rainfall heads or multiple spray options for a spa-like experience.

Retrofit projects modify existing shower spaces to accommodate modern units and fixtures.

FAQ

Shower Unit Installation Questions

What types of shower units can be installed? A variety of shower units are available, including standard, walk-in, and custom designs to suit different bathroom layouts and preferences.

Is it possible to replace an existing shower without major renovations? Yes, many shower replacements can be completed without extensive remodeling, depending on the current setup and plumbing configuration.

What should property owners consider before installation? It's important to evaluate space, plumbing compatibility, and style preferences to ensure the new shower unit fits well and functions properly.

Are there options for accessible or barrier-free shower installations? Yes, accessible shower units with features like low thresholds and grab bars are available to accommodate various mobility needs.
